南海城 唐雅媛 潘學(xué)文
摘要:為讓人們了解到空氣質(zhì)量,該設(shè)計(jì)利用單片機(jī)、溫濕度傳感器和PM2.5檢測(cè)模塊構(gòu)成的檢測(cè)儀,可將空氣中溫濕度、PM2.5濃度數(shù)據(jù)實(shí)時(shí)采集。檢測(cè)儀分為溫濕度檢測(cè)與PM2.5檢測(cè)兩大部分,采用溫濕度傳感器DHT11檢測(cè)空氣中的溫濕度參數(shù),采用粉塵檢測(cè)傳感器GP2Y1010AU0F測(cè)量空氣中的PM2.5濃度,然后將收集到的信號(hào)經(jīng)過(guò)A/D轉(zhuǎn)換為單片機(jī)可辨別的信號(hào),最后在液晶顯示屏上顯示出數(shù)據(jù),從而用來(lái)監(jiān)測(cè)PM2.5的含量。
關(guān)鍵詞:溫濕度傳感器;粉塵傳感器;單片機(jī);空氣質(zhì)量
中圖分類號(hào):TN911-4;G434? ? ? ? 文獻(xiàn)標(biāo)識(shí)碼:A
文章編號(hào):1009-3044(2021)08-0208-02
Abstract: In this paper,ZigBee AD hoc network technology is used to build a wireless sensor network for information exchange to achieve intelligent home environment monitoring. The system hardware is based on the CC2530 development board and the wireless sensor network is built through ZigBee coordinator, routing nodes and network nodes, multiple sensor nodes for data acquisition, and the acquisition of the signal amplification, A/D conversion and other processing, to achieve A close distance between the nodes of wireless communication. The user terminal uses the upper computer to write the software code and realize the real-time display of data. The system has the advantages of low power consumption, low cost, convenient installation, compact and beautiful and is suitable for the real-time monitoring of environmental data in the user's residence.
Key words: temperature and humidity sensor; dust sensor; single chip microcomputer; air quality
隨著我國(guó)經(jīng)濟(jì)的高速發(fā)展,人民生活水平的提高,越來(lái)越多人注重空氣品質(zhì)狀況等環(huán)境問(wèn)題及所帶來(lái)的影響。人每天都要呼吸空氣的,當(dāng)然是希望空氣質(zhì)量更高才好。空氣質(zhì)量檢測(cè)有很多方法,包含裝修污染、室內(nèi)空氣檢查與測(cè)量、作業(yè)場(chǎng)所有害物質(zhì)檢測(cè)、工廠油煙檢測(cè)、鍋爐大氣以及工業(yè)窯爐檢驗(yàn)測(cè)試及工廠排出的工業(yè)廢氣檢測(cè)等等[1-2]。
本設(shè)計(jì)基于單片機(jī)、溫濕度傳感器、PM2.5檢測(cè)模塊,檢測(cè)室內(nèi)空氣中的溫度、濕度、粉塵濃度三項(xiàng)數(shù)值。當(dāng)檢測(cè)到數(shù)值超過(guò)設(shè)置的范圍后蜂鳴器會(huì)發(fā)出報(bào)警聲,可以更好地進(jìn)行室內(nèi)空氣質(zhì)量的評(píng)估,為人類營(yíng)造一個(gè)良好健康的呼吸環(huán)境[3-4]。
1 設(shè)計(jì)總體方案
設(shè)計(jì)涉及主硬件為:STC89C52RC單片機(jī),DHT11溫濕度傳感器,粉塵傳感器GP2Y1010AU0F,蜂鳴器報(bào)警電路按鍵設(shè)置電路以及超標(biāo)指示顯示模塊組成。系統(tǒng)方框圖如圖1所示。
STC89C52RC是STC公司研發(fā)的一種低功耗、高性能的CMOS8位微控制器。STC89C52使用的是經(jīng)典的MCS-51內(nèi)核,由于進(jìn)行了大量的改進(jìn)使得芯片具有傳統(tǒng)51單片機(jī)不擁有的功能。在單芯片上,具有靈活的8 位CPU 和在系統(tǒng)能夠編程Flash,讓STC89C52為大部分嵌入式控制應(yīng)用系統(tǒng)提供非常靈便、超級(jí)有效的解決辦法。溫濕度傳感器DHT11集成數(shù)字濕度與溫度一體,運(yùn)用濕溫度傳感技術(shù)與數(shù)字模塊采集技術(shù),能夠確定產(chǎn)物具備很高的可靠性與突出的長(zhǎng)期穩(wěn)定性。夏普光學(xué)粉塵傳感器(GP2Y1010AU0F)在檢驗(yàn)非常微小的顆粒,如香煙煙霧等,效率是非常高的,而且是經(jīng)常使用的空氣凈化器系統(tǒng)。LCD1602A 是一種工業(yè)字符型液晶,可以同時(shí)展示出16x02 即32個(gè)字符。
2 硬件電路設(shè)計(jì)
2.1 單片機(jī)最小控制系統(tǒng)
STC89C52是一種功率消耗低、性能很高的CMOS8位微控制器,具備 8K 在系統(tǒng)能編程Flash 存儲(chǔ)器。最小系統(tǒng)包含單片機(jī)以及它需要的必備的電源、時(shí)鐘、復(fù)位等等部件,可以讓單片機(jī)一直處于正常的工作狀態(tài)。用STC89C52單片搭建成最小應(yīng)用系統(tǒng)的同時(shí),只要將單片機(jī)連接上時(shí)鐘電路和復(fù)位電路就行了,其原理框圖如圖2所示。
2.2 溫濕度傳感器
將溫濕度傳感器DHT11與單片機(jī)STC89C52進(jìn)行連接,用單片機(jī)的P2.0口進(jìn)行串行數(shù)據(jù)發(fā)收,并連接至傳感器的Pin2口。由于檢測(cè)范圍的影響,需要接5K上拉電阻至電源端。傳感器的第三腳懸浮放置,且傳感器電源端口Pin4與Pin1各自接在單片機(jī)的GND和VDD端。DHT11傳感器的原理電路圖如圖3所示。
2.3 pm2.5檢測(cè)模塊
粉塵傳感器GP2Y1010AU0F用來(lái)檢測(cè)空氣中的PM2.5濃度,運(yùn)用光敏的原理來(lái)進(jìn)行檢測(cè)。傳感器正中央有個(gè)孔能夠流過(guò)自由的空氣,指定發(fā)出led光,經(jīng)過(guò)檢驗(yàn)空氣中的粉塵折射之后光線去判別灰塵含量的數(shù)值,其實(shí)物圖如圖4所示。
硬件電路還有A/D轉(zhuǎn)換電路、 燈光報(bào)警電路、聲音報(bào)警電路、液晶顯示電路和按鍵電路。整個(gè)檢測(cè)儀以單片機(jī)STC89C52作為控制核心,通過(guò)從上至下的分層次化設(shè)計(jì)思想,把整個(gè)系統(tǒng)按照功能模塊劃分成多個(gè)單獨(dú)的電路模型,對(duì)每個(gè)電路模型獨(dú)立進(jìn)行設(shè)計(jì),最后將所有模塊電路集成到一起形成整個(gè)檢測(cè)儀,其整體原理電路如圖5所示。
3 軟件設(shè)計(jì)
根據(jù)硬件結(jié)構(gòu)和系統(tǒng)工作原理綜合得到系統(tǒng)工作程序流程圖如6所示。連接好usb電源線后,按下電源開(kāi)關(guān)鍵設(shè)備將會(huì)進(jìn)行初始化。中斷系統(tǒng)和液晶初始化好后會(huì)進(jìn)入while循環(huán),來(lái)判斷溫濕度轉(zhuǎn)換標(biāo)志位是否為1,為1后將開(kāi)始讀取溫濕度數(shù)值,然后再在液晶顯示屏上顯示出來(lái);之后繼續(xù)循環(huán)判斷溫濕度是否超過(guò)設(shè)定好的范圍數(shù)值,當(dāng)超過(guò)設(shè)置的范圍后,對(duì)應(yīng)的指示燈將會(huì)亮,這是溫濕度部分;粉塵檢測(cè)部分通過(guò)AD轉(zhuǎn)換讀取ADC0832數(shù)據(jù)來(lái)讀取粉塵的濃度值,之后判斷粉塵濃度是否超過(guò)設(shè)定好的范圍數(shù)值,超出后對(duì)應(yīng)的指示燈將點(diǎn)亮;經(jīng)過(guò)單片機(jī)的處理,所有的指示燈亮的同時(shí),蜂鳴器在報(bào)警電路的作用下發(fā)出報(bào)警聲。
4 結(jié)論
對(duì)設(shè)計(jì)實(shí)物進(jìn)行了通電測(cè)試,經(jīng)過(guò)不斷改進(jìn)與調(diào)試,得到了按鍵、顯示屏以及指示燈的功能測(cè)試結(jié)果,基本功能都能夠?qū)崿F(xiàn)。本設(shè)計(jì)所做的檢測(cè)儀體積小,功耗低,操作簡(jiǎn)單,可實(shí)時(shí)了解室內(nèi)空氣質(zhì)量,合適用于室內(nèi)空氣環(huán)境檢測(cè)或醫(yī)療安康保健。
參考文獻(xiàn):
[1] 薛榮坤.基于單片機(jī)的PM2.5濃度檢測(cè)儀的設(shè)計(jì)[J].電腦知識(shí)與技術(shù),2020,16(14):256-257.
[2] 李超.車內(nèi)環(huán)境PM2.5檢測(cè)與凈化應(yīng)用研究[D].長(zhǎng)春:吉林大學(xué),2019.
[3] 何金鳳. PM2.5多功能檢測(cè)儀的設(shè)計(jì)與開(kāi)發(fā)[J].工業(yè)技術(shù)與職業(yè)教育,2019,17(3):10-13,19.
[4] 張艷艷.PM2.5檢測(cè)技術(shù)研究進(jìn)展[J].傳感器世界,2019,25(3):13-16.
【通聯(lián)編輯:代影】